When one draws a TGraph object whithin a canvas, in the upper left there
is a TPavetext object (or something similar, I don't know.) called
"Graph" (default), which is supposed to be the plot's title.  Maybe it
also belongs to the Canvas object. Is it possible to eliminate this
object (not only the text)?
